Output 8c364f60ddc621acefd5986e453b4876a1ebbdf7ee6cb837118ba3f7ea2cc692:1

value
50973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26c55580a5b5b17bad3b961767b7826e4de999bc OP_EQUAL
address
35E1zqefnXPuRaLfaZG65otiM6ECo2MBWT
transaction
8c364f60ddc621acefd5986e453b4876a1ebbdf7ee6cb837118ba3f7ea2cc692
spent
true